This picture was taken May 10, 2009, after the landscape maintenance company
(Mark Cavender - doing business as Total Landscape Care) sprayed for weed
grasses. Homeowners in Ceres Gleann currently pay a landscape maintenance
assessment of either $960 or $1,080 per year for "professional" landscape
maintenance. If you do your own landscape maintenance, or use a company
other than Total Landscape Care TLC), you must still pay the landscape
maintenance assessment, even though you receive no services in return. The
landscape maintenance assessment is in addition to the Homeowner Association assessment, which is $450 for 2011 - it was only $180 when I moved to Ceres Gleann in 2007.
As the result of landscape damage in 2009, including that shown above and in other pictures throughout this site, I requested proof that Mark Cavender / Total Landscape Care maintains the comprehensive liability insurance coverage required by the contract. Mr. Cavender refused to provide that evidence to me. For that reason,
plus failure to provide all contracted for services and the damage caused by TLC, I terminated his services - that's when my problems began.
On April 10, 2010, Mike Stewart, a member of the Ceres Gleann Board of Directors finally provided documentation that TLC has the required liability insurance coverage. I mention this here because I believe it is extremely important that buyers confirm all necessary insurance is in place before buying, rather than after (my mistake). Had I known that the Declarants could dictate just about every meaningful thing pertaining to my property, I would never have bought in Ceres Gleann.
The purpose of this website is to forewarn and provide others with information so they can investigate
the property rights they give up and potential problems, as well as possible advantages, before purchasing in Ceres Gleann or similar
Homeowner Association developments, also known as Planned Unit Developments (PUD). Hopefully it will help prevent them from having an experience similar to mine.
You should do your own research, and obtain competent legal counsel to be sure
you understand your rights, responsibilities and the limitations on your
property rights that exist in an HOA development BEFORE you purchase
a home or lot in one. If the HOA is controlled by the Declarants
and/or has landscape maintenance or other unnecessary assessments, buying in
such a development may not be a wise investment.
